Output 85702b070868e955c6abfb51e4e18a1c5b5b1efe3d97a14f40aef2d29543e326:1

value
259431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0eb4e15d956b38e0d81e2b2735497e338b91d8 OP_EQUAL
address
3HHV6BCkNNQqg3SBDvvDbn5AjVAKEL7fPL
transaction
85702b070868e955c6abfb51e4e18a1c5b5b1efe3d97a14f40aef2d29543e326
confirmations
308092
spent
true